Charity Polo Classic raises $41,000 for the CCC!
April 24, 2013 in general, news from us

In only its second year, the Reeves Charity Polo Classic has already made its mark as one of the finest must-attend events in Tampa Bay.
This year's event was emceed by the beautiful Lauren Thompson – model and host of TV's Golf Channel – and also featured celebrity player John Walsh, highly respected front man of TV's America's Most Wanted.
Attendance was well over 800 people, up from 500 in its inaugural year, and with a plethora of fine auction items, fun raffles, breathtakingly patriotic opening ceremonies and fine polo matches, this was definitely one not to miss.
Thank you to everyone who worked so hard on the polo committee, players, Reeves Import Motorcars, all of the sponsors, DI Polo Grounds, Lauren Thompson, John Walsh and everyone who attended – together you have earned more than $40,000 to help the Children's Cancer Center continue to accomplish its mission in serving families across Tampa Bay who are desperately battling childhood cancer or chronic blood disorders.
